First National Bank Alaska and Bailey’s Furniture find success through family
In 1989, Ron Bailey made an accidental career change.
A milk bottler at Matanuska Creamery, Ron always was a handy guy. Give him any piece of furniture—whether it be a worn-down couch, a broken chair, a shabby old
table—and Ron would find a way to make it new.
After refurbishing a few pieces for friends and family, the word spread about Ron’s side job. From there, the demand only grew. Ron recognized his opportunity and
invested time and money into building a furniture– reselling operation based out of his garage.
“I’d go out and buy all the furniture I could find, clean it up, put a tag on it, sell it, deliver it and just repeat the cycle over again,” said Ron. “And that was just the beginning.”
Pretty soon, Ron’s business had outgrown the garage. When looking for investors for a new space, he went to the people he trusted most—his parents. “I told my dad what I was going to do and I asked my mom to be a partner,” said Ron. Her answer?
“When do we start?”
In the family
Embarking on their partnership, Bailey and his mom opened a 1,100-square-foot storefront on Tudor Road in Anchorage. Pretty soon, even that space wasn’t enough. “I couldn’t find enough used furniture to sell in Alaska, so I went to Seattle. Then I couldn’t find enough there, so I went national. Then I couldn’t find enough used furniture period, so it was time to buy new furniture,” said Ron.
Ron found that selling new furniture was not only much easier than reselling used pieces, but also more profitable.
“Now almost 30 years later, we’re still here,” said Ron.
Today, Bailey’s Furniture operates seven brick-and-mortar locations across the state, employing more than 100 Alaskans and providing quality furniture to families and businesses from Adak to Barrow. Ron is still leading the charge, and his son, Buddy, famous across the state for the retailer’s iconic commercials, is an active part of the business.
“Every business book in the world says don’t do business with family,” said Buddy. “But we’ve found a way to do it successfully for more than 30 years.”
This focus on family is what sets Bailey’s apart. For Ron and Buddy, every customer is a member of the Bailey’s clan. “Alaska is our family, and I have a responsibility to Alaska to find quality pieces at an even better value,” said Ron.

Positive Pay
Send a file of issued checks to First National each day as checks are written. As your business checks clear, the bank matches the payee, check number and amount. If something doesn’t match, the items are held pending your approval.
ACH Fraud Prevention
Help protect yourself from fraud by creating an approval list for ACH debits for auto processing, and setting and receiving customized alerts by text or email on ACH debits trying to clear the account not on the approved list. Your Pay/Return decisions on ACH debits can then be quickly made.
